Saturday, October 23, 2021

Remembering Randy “Macho Man” Savage: Nov. 15, 1952

MMANEWS.COM Staff Writer

Though Randall Mario Poffo aka, Randy “Macho Man” Savage never competed in a mixed martial arts bout, he was an undeniably influential and polarizing figure. While he didn

Thanks for visiting, a leading source for MMA News since 2002.
Follow us on FacebookTwitter and Google News.

Trending Articles

More Top Stories